Advertisement

MATLAB图像频谱绘图程序

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本程序为利用MATLAB编写的图像频谱绘制工具,能够高效地将数字图像转换为其频率域表示,适用于学术研究与工程分析。 使用MATLAB 7.0b可以编写程序来绘制选中图片的二维频谱图。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• MATLAB
    优质
    本程序为利用MATLAB编写的图像频谱绘制工具,能够高效地将数字图像转换为其频率域表示,适用于学术研究与工程分析。 使用MATLAB 7.0b可以编写程序来绘制选中图片的二维频谱图。
  • Matlab中的与Bode
    优质
    本教程详细介绍如何在MATLAB中进行信号处理和控制系统分析,重点讲解频谱分析及Bode图的绘制方法和技术。 在MATLAB中进行频谱分析是研究信号特性的关键手段,在信号处理、通信工程及控制系统等领域尤为重要。本教程将详细介绍如何使用MATLAB绘制频谱图和Bode图,这两个功能对于理解信号的频率成分至关重要。 首先讨论频谱绘制方法。频谱分析旨在把时域中的信号转换到频域中,揭示其构成的各种频率分量。在MATLAB里,`pwelch`函数是常用的工具之一,它能计算并展示功率谱密度估计的结果。Powerspectrum.m脚本很可能就是利用了这个功能来完成任务的。具体步骤如下: 1. 数据准备:读取实验数据,这些数据可能来自文件或直接通过设备采集。 2. 预处理:包括滤波、去除噪声等操作以优化后续分析结果。 3. 功率谱估计:使用`pwelch`函数进行计算,并根据需要调整窗函数选择和频率分辨率设置。 4. 绘制频谱图:采用MATLAB的绘图功能,比如`plot`来展示功率谱密度,通常包括了频率轴与功率轴。 接下来是Bode图绘制介绍。Bode图是一种表示系统频率响应的方式,一般包含幅度及相位两个部分。plotmakebode.m脚本可能就是用来生成这种图形的工具之一,在MATLAB中可以使用`bode`函数来实现这一目标: 1. 定义模型:可以选择传递函数、状态空间或零极点增益形式定义系统。 2. 调整频率范围:通过设定参数,确定Bode图覆盖的具体频率区间。 3. 计算响应特性:调用`bode`函数以计算系统的幅值和相位响应信息。 4. 绘制图表:使用如`bodeplot`等绘图命令来展示系统在不同频段下的性能表现。 实践中,这些分析手段被广泛应用于评估噪声水平、设计滤波器以及检查控制回路的稳定性等方面。通过这样的方法能够清晰地掌握信号所包含的各种频率成分或者控制系统于特定频率点上的增益与相位特性。 总的来说,MATLAB提供的频谱绘制和Bode图工具是理解并优化信号处理系统性能的核心手段之一。Powerspectrum.m及plotmakebode.m脚本为实现这些功能提供了具体指导路径,帮助深入解读实验数据中的频率特征,并对系统的响应进行精确评估。实际应用中需根据具体情况调整参数与预处理步骤以获取最准确的分析结果。
  • Android制音
    优质
    本项目专注于在Android平台上开发实时音频频谱图绘制技术,通过解析音频信号并将其转化为可视化的频谱图,为用户提供直观的声音分析体验。 Android 绘制音频频率图的代码精简且注释详细,非常值得一看。
  • 高光MATLAB读取
    优质
    本程序旨在提供一种利用MATLAB高效读取和处理高光谱影像数据的方法,适用于科研人员及工程师进行数据分析与应用开发。 分享一组标准的高光谱数据以及我自己编写用于读取数据的`multibandread()`函数的Matlab程序,这应该会对大家有所帮助。
  • MATLAB
    优质
    MATLAB频率谱图是指使用MATLAB软件绘制信号处理中的频谱分析图形,用于展示信号的频率成分。通过快速傅里叶变换(FFT)等算法,可以直观地观察到不同频率下的幅值和相位信息,有助于深入理解信号的本质特征。 MATLAB关于频谱分析设计一个小功率调幅发射机的技术指标如下:载波频率、频率稳定度不低于10^-3;输出功率及负载电阻需明确指定;输出信号带宽(双边带)应符合要求,残波辐射是指除基波辐射以外的谐波辐射、寄生辐射和相互调制产生的任何残波单音调幅系数为定值。平均调幅系数设定为0.3,发射效率也需满足特定标准。
  • 分析_Pinpufenxi.rar_MATLAB_分析_幅度与相位_分析MATLAB
    优质
    本资源为MATLAB程序包,用于进行图像的频谱分析,包括计算和展示图像的幅度谱与相位谱。适用于研究信号处理及图像技术领域的学者与学生。 使用MATLAB对特定信号进行频谱分析,并绘制出幅度和相位谱的图像。此外,还应包含卷积运算及其验证程序。
  • MATLAB细化
    优质
    MATLAB谱图细化程序是一款利用MATLAB开发的软件工具,专门用于优化和详细分析各类图表数据。该程序能够增强谱图的质量,提供更精确的数据解析与可视化功能,适用于科学研究、工程设计及数据分析领域。 编写一个详细的MATLAB频谱分析程序,并附上详细说明以方便学习与使用。
  • 三维与振幅MATLAB实现)
    优质
    本项目使用MATLAB语言编写程序,用于生成和分析信号的三维频谱图及振幅频谱图,为信号处理研究提供可视化工具。 对图像进行傅里叶变换以求出振幅的频谱;然后更改图像后再求一次振幅频谱,并将结果放在一起。使用MATLAB制作二维和三维高斯函数图像。
  • MATLAB
    优质
    本程序利用MATLAB开发,专为用户提供便捷高效的图像抠图功能。通过先进的算法处理,轻松实现复杂背景下的精准抠图需求,适用于多种设计和研究场景。 MATLAB抠图程序非常实用且功能强大。
  • 利用MATLAB制语
    优质
    本教程详细介绍如何使用MATLAB软件绘制语音信号的频谱图,涵盖相关函数介绍、代码编写及实践操作步骤。适合初学者快速上手。 语谱图实验介绍界面及功能如下:左上角的图形框显示输入数字的频谱图;左下角的图形框显示连续输入号码的语谱图;右上角的图形框则显示出当前输入的数字;右侧中间位置有16个按键代表键盘上的相应键位。“hangup”按钮表示挂断电话,同时清空左上角和左下角的两个图形框的内容。“recall”按钮表示重播,会将上次输入的一串号码显示在语谱图中,并且在频谱图框内展示该次最后一个数字的频谱。